DxExpress e erro de capacidade excedida
Olá pessoal,
tenho um sistema em Delphi 7 + DbExpress + SQL Server 2005 Express, que adicionei uma trigger. Após adicionar a trigger no banco de dados, está dando várias vezes e em lugares diferentes no sistema o erro:
"Não foi possivel criar um nova transação porque a capacidade foi excedida".
Minhas dúvidas sobre este erro são:
1 - O que faz gerar este erro?
2 - A solução que eu encontrei foi fazer SQLConnention.CloseDataSets depois de cada ApplyUpdate. Posso fazer isto?
3 - O CloseDataSets faz o que com as query e registro abertos no banco?
Atenciosamente
Marlon Tiedt
www.mtsys.com.br
tenho um sistema em Delphi 7 + DbExpress + SQL Server 2005 Express, que adicionei uma trigger. Após adicionar a trigger no banco de dados, está dando várias vezes e em lugares diferentes no sistema o erro:
"Não foi possivel criar um nova transação porque a capacidade foi excedida".
Minhas dúvidas sobre este erro são:
1 - O que faz gerar este erro?
2 - A solução que eu encontrei foi fazer SQLConnention.CloseDataSets depois de cada ApplyUpdate. Posso fazer isto?
3 - O CloseDataSets faz o que com as query e registro abertos no banco?
Atenciosamente
Marlon Tiedt
www.mtsys.com.br
Marlon Tiedt
Curtidas 0